555 Monostable electronics kit featuring a potentiometer for variable frequency, LED for indication, and external contact pad for use in other circuits. In this kit, you will be make a 555 monostable circuit which is one of the most common uses for the 555 timer IC. This kit is a perfect introduction for beginners soldering and configuring a 555 timer IC which can be constructed in under an hour. This kit can be used as either a standalone product or as a module to a larger system such as a water tank filler, one-shot control signal, automatic light for outside, and as a reset signal for digital electronic systems. If a blinking circuit is required the 555 Astable kit makes a good alternative as the astable always switches between two states.

  • Battery: 9V PP3 (not included)
  • Operating voltage: 5-16V
  • Operating Frequency : 0.01s to 1.1s
  • Output voltage : 0V to VIN
  • Output current : up to 150mA
  • PCB dimensions: 35 x 29mm
  • RoHS and REACH compliant

  • Instructions / documentation
    What's in the kit?
  • 1 x 8 DIP Socket
  • 1 x 555 IC
  • 1 x 100nF Capacitor
  • 1 x 10uF Capacitor
  • 3 x 1K Resistor
  • 1 x Tactile Switch
  • 1 x 100K Potentiometer
  • 1 x 3mm Red LED
  • 1 x PP3 Connector
  • 1 x PCB
